Output e7095285c7a2c59b23d2bd12b96c4bb0b65f5c7e08a9884199ef3d1546c1a23b:0

value
2541714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758e3771260b7c264cb79bfad23fa45611da41b7 OP_EQUAL
address
3CQbMNKi4aHatoAZiDp9jRVz4ZnKb41Doe
transaction
e7095285c7a2c59b23d2bd12b96c4bb0b65f5c7e08a9884199ef3d1546c1a23b
spent
true